Илья Федотов веб-разработчик

Как сделать живой сайт

18.12.2024
76 просмотров

Выбор целей и задач сайта

Первым шагом является определение того, какую задачу должен выполнять ваш сайт. Будет ли это интернет-магазин для продажи товаров, информационный портал или блог — от этого зависит его структура и функционал.

Проектирование структуры

Затем необходимо продумать архитектуру будущего сайта: каким образом пользователи будут переходить от одной страницы к другой, какие разделы и категории будут использоваться. Это включает в себя создание каркаса с помощью схем прототипов и wireframes.

Дизайн и верстка

Дизайн — это "лицо" вашего сайта. Он должен быть не только привлекательным, но и удобным для пользователя. Верстка же должна обеспечивать корректное отображение дизайна на разных устройствах и в различных браузерах.

Интерактивность с помощью JavaScript

Добавление интерактивных элементов, таких как анимации, слайдеры, модальные окна, значительно повышает "живость" сайта. Использование современного JavaScript, возможно с фреймворками типа React или Vue.js, позволит реализовать сложные динамические функции.

Оптимизация и тестирование

Важно не только создать функциональный сайт, но и убедиться в его высокой производительности. SEO-оптимизация, минификация кода, использование CDN для ускорения загрузки — всё это поможет сделать ваш сайт быстрым и легко индексируемым поисковыми системами.
Также необходимо провести тестирование на разных устройствах и браузерах, а также обратить внимание на адаптивность дизайна. Использование инструментов автоматизированного тестирования, таких как Selenium или Cypress, может сэкономить время разработчика.

Контент и SEO

Качественный контент является ключом к успеху любого сайта. Регулярное обновление информации привлекает новых пользователей и улучшает позиции в поисковых системах. Использование SEO-практик, таких как внутренняя перелинковка, оптимизация мета-тегов и использование ключевых слов, также сыграют важную роль.

Поддержка и развитие

После запуска сайта необходимо обеспечить его техническую поддержку, регулярно обновлять программное обеспечение и следить за безопасностью. Также стоит планировать дальнейшее развитие проекта, добавляя новые функции и улучшая пользовательский опыт.


В этой статье мы рассмотрели основные принципы создания живого сайта, начиная с постановки целей и заканчивая тестированием и поддержкой. Следуя этим рекомендациям, вы сможете создать эффективный веб-проект, который будет привлекать и удерживать внимание пользователей.

ИП Федотов И.А - Создание сайтов, веб-проектов и веб-приложений. Все права сохранены.

Продолжая, Вы принимаете нашу политику использования cookies. Мы используем файлы cookies для улучшения работы сайта. Чтобы узнать больше, ознакомьтесь с нашей политикой обработки персональных данных далее "ПОПД".
Хорошо, с ПОПД ознакомлен(а)